CONTRACT OF COMMITMENT:
All Choirs’ sign a 10-month Annual Contract of Commitment - The Contract begins in September and concludes on Corpus Christi Sunday in June. All returning members and new prospects are interviewed annually during August and September. A 15-minute interview session involves the discussion of the Contract Schedule, Policies and Re-Choir-ments of the particular choir. It concludes with a free-vocal check-up at no charge to the singer.

REPERTOIRE
With the exception of the Schola Cantorum - all choirs sing all styles of music from Chant to Contemporary. The Service music is the same at All Masses.
